Abstract

The utility model discloses a lumbar support device which comprises a lumbar support body and a support seat, wherein the lumbar support body is fixedly arranged on the support seat, the support seat comprises a mounting table, an adjusting unit and a positioning unit, the mounting table is connected with the adjusting unit, the adjusting unit is fixedly connected with the positioning unit, and the lumbar support device is fixed on a seat through the positioning unit. A detachable positioning unit is arranged to fix the waist rest, support and protection of the waist of the hard chair are assisted, and the waist rest is convenient to detach and install; a multidirectional adjusting mechanism is arranged, and different orientation angles can be adjusted according to the use habit or sitting posture of a user; a length adjusting mechanism is arranged to adjust the distance between the waist pad and the backrest according to habit or sitting posture; one side of the waist and back support body, which is contacted with the human body, is fixed with the mounting table, and the waist and back support body can be adjusted and mounted according to people with different demands; simple structure and low cost, and can be quickly assembled and disassembled to assist the traditional backrest chair to realize the improvement of comfort.

Lumbar support device
Technical Field
The utility model relates to the field of daily household, in particular to a seat auxiliary device, and specifically relates to a lumbar support device.
Background
The chair is originated from Wei jin period, and is named as a bed or a campstool, and is named as a chair with a backrest from Tang dynasty. Compared with the ergonomic chair, the traditional chair shape is used for making the atmosphere, but the backrest is formed by combining and splicing a plurality of strip-shaped or plate-shaped sectional materials due to the structural source, so that the backrest can not form support on the waist of a human body, and the phenomenon of ache and the like often occurs when people sit on the chair for a long time, thus being unfavorable for the health of the human body. In the prior art, the backrest and the human body are blocked in a way of placing and binding the sponge cushion, and the comfort level of the human body is increased by leaning on the flexible material, but because the cushion belongs to a fixed form, the waist and back are integrally designed, and a user cannot pertinently and individually adjust the supporting position and the angle of the supporting waist and back. In addition, the fixed lumbar support is designed according to ergonomics, but only one body type can be aimed at when the fixed lumbar support is designed, the targeted adjustment can not be carried out for users with different ages and young, the sitting postures of the users are positioned at the front and the back, the corresponding users can not be matched when the fixed lumbar support is used, such as making a guest and meeting, and the independent customization cost of the chair is high under the condition of matching the body shape of the user. A simple structure and a widely adaptable seat back structure are needed to assist the existing conventional back chairs.

Detailed Description
The following description of the embodiments of the present utility model will be made in detail and with reference to the accompanying drawings, wherein it is apparent that the embodiments described are only some, but not all embodiments of the present utility model. All other embodiments, which can be made by a person of ordinary skill in the art without the need for inventive faculty, are within the scope of the utility model, based on the embodiments described in the present utility model.
An embodiment of the present utility model provides a lumbar support device, as shown in fig. 1 to 5, comprising a lumbar support body 1 and a support base. The waist and back support body 1 is columnar with a bulge on one side and is used for supporting and buffering against the waist and back of a user, and the bulge side of the waist and back support body 1 can be attached with soft cushions or massage cushions with different buffering effects according to requirements.
The supporting seat comprises a mounting table 2, an adjusting unit and a positioning seat 5. The top of the mounting table 2 is provided with a mounting plane, one side of the waist and back support body 1 is provided with a flat mounting surface, and the waist and back support body 1 is fixed on the mounting plane through the flat surface at the rear part. Two mounting table supporting blocks 21 are symmetrically and fixedly arranged at the bottom of the mounting table 2, the section of each mounting table supporting block 21 is of an inverted triangle shape, mounting table adjusting holes 22 are correspondingly formed in the two mounting table supporting blocks 21 respectively, and the mounting table adjusting holes 22 are through holes.
The adjusting unit comprises an adjusting frame 3, an adjusting frame connecting block is arranged at the top of the adjusting frame 3, the cross section of the adjusting frame connecting block is triangular, connecting holes are formed in the adjusting frame connecting block, and the connecting holes are through holes. In the connection state, the adjusting frame connecting block is inserted between the two mounting table supporting blocks 21, the connecting holes of the adjusting frame connecting block and the two supporting holes of the adjusting frame 3 on two sides are coaxially rotated, and the adjusting frame connecting block is screwed and attached through a bolt and nut mechanism so as to fix the relative rotation angle.
Two adjusting frame supporting blocks 31 are symmetrically and fixedly arranged at the bottom of the adjusting frame 3, and the section of each adjusting frame supporting block 31 is in an inverted triangle shape. The two adjusting frame supporting blocks 31 are respectively and correspondingly provided with adjusting frame adjusting holes 32. The adjusting hole 32 is a through hole.
The adjusting unit also comprises a telescopic rod 4 and a telescopic cylinder 41, wherein the telescopic rod 4 is cylindrical, a telescopic rod 4 connecting block is arranged at the top of the telescopic rod 4, the cross section of the telescopic rod 4 connecting block is triangular, and the telescopic rod 4 connecting block is provided with a telescopic rod 4 connecting hole. The connecting hole of the telescopic rod 4 is a through hole. Under the connected state, telescopic link 4 connecting block insert two between the adjustment frame supporting shoe 31, telescopic link 4 connecting hole and both sides adjustment frame adjustment hole 32 coaxial rotation set up, screw up the laminating through bolt and nut mechanism to fixed relative turned angle.
The bottom of the telescopic rod 4 is provided with external threads. The telescopic cylinder 41 is hollow cylindrical, and an internal thread matched with the external thread of the telescopic rod 4 is arranged in the telescopic cylinder 41. The lower part of the telescopic rod 4 is arranged in the telescopic cylinder 41 in a screwing way. Four triangular rib plates 42 are arranged on the outer wall of the lower portion of the telescopic cylinder 41 and used for reinforcing the outer wall strength of the telescopic cylinder 41. The bottom of the rib plate 42 is fixed on the positioning seat 5.
The positioning seat 5 is perpendicular to the bottom of the telescopic cylinder 41, two groups of symmetrical positioning columns 51 are arranged at the bottom of the positioning seat 5, and the positioning columns 51 are provided with internal threads. The bottom of the positioning seat 5 is sleeved with a positioning rear plate 52. The positioning back plate 52 is provided with positioning holes 53, and the positioning holes 53 are respectively arranged corresponding to the positioning columns 51. The positioning bolts are screwed and fixed in the positioning columns 51, the positioning holes 53 are sleeved on the positioning bolts, and a positioning space is formed between the positioning seat 5 and the positioning rear plate 52.
In the use state, the positioning seat 5 is correspondingly attached to the backrest of the chair on the backrest of the chair, the positioning back plate 52 is buckled on the positioning seat 5, the positioning seat 5 and the positioning seat 5 are buckled through screwing, and at the moment, the whole supporting device is clamped and fixed on the backrest. The distance between the waist and back support body 1 and the backrest is adjusted by screwing the telescopic rod 4. The direction of the waist and back support body 1 is adjusted by unscrewing the bolt and nut mechanism to adjust the direction of the mounting table 2 and the adjusting frame 3.
The support device can be removed by unscrewing the screws and unloading the positioning back plate 52.
